The Virgin Mary promised Sister Lucia to “assist at the hour of death, with the graces necessary for salvation , all those who on the first Saturdays of five consecutive months confess, receive Holy Communion, pray a Rosary and keep me company for a quarter of an hour meditating on the fifteen mysteries with the intention of offering me reparation.”

Next to the Mass, the greatest practice a person can acquire is a daily Holy Hour before Jesus, whose Body, Blood, Soul and Divinity are present in every consecrated host retained in the tabernacle.

 

The Holy Hour is a time to petition Jesus in prayer, to converse with Him, and especially to adore Him.

Saint Teresa of Jesus, the first woman doctor (a title given for her writings) of the Catholic Church, is popularly known as St. Teresa of Avila (Spain).
